  Monthly Anime Adventure: Studio Gainax 

Thursday, April 19, 6:00 to 8:00pm   

This month's Monthly  Anime Adventure will look at the legendary Studio Gainax. Originally a college science fiction club, this group with no prior history of producing films worked to become the most influencial organization in the world of anime.

2012 Arts Scholars Juried Exhibition: How do you feel about 'green'? 

February 4 - April 21  

CLOSES THIS WEEK 

In this year's Arts Scholars exhibition, Arts Scholars students ask: "how do you feel about 'green'?"  The exhibition features pieces related to environmental responsibility, or lack thereof.
